BED BUILDING DAY!
St. Michael the Archangel Parish in Troy recently held its third annual Bed Building Day with “Sleep in Heavenly Peace,” a nationwide nonprofit organization committed to building beds for children without a bed. Children receiving these beds also receive all necessary bedding upon delivery of the frame.
The parish, with assistance from St. Jude the Apostle Church, Thrive Student Ministries (Our Savior’s Church) and the North Greenbush Kiwanis, built 30 beds on Aug. 17. In addition, Assemblyman John McDonald stopped by to assist with the parish’s mission.
The day was supported by a yearlong fundraising project by St. Michael’s Faith Formation Program. In three years, the parish has raised over $21,000 and built 87 beds. The parish is looking forward to continuing this tradition in 2025! (Photos provided)
